Google index checker for backlinks, publisher pages, and bulk URL lists

Check whether backlinks and large URL lists are indexed in Google

Upload backlinks, publisher pages, guest posts, sitemap exports, or client spreadsheets. IndexChecker Pro checks index status in bulk, then lets you add rank tracking and client-ready reports when you need them.

Start with trial URL checks on your own list. Large batches are supported, but completion time depends on search API limits and current workload. Add rankings, schedules, and run history only when the service fits your process.
Start free 20 URL checks

Test the service on your own list before paying for a license or extra volume.

Scale later Packages from $39

No subscription. Purchased checks stay on your balance until you need them.

Bulk-ready checks Run large URL lists without manual splitting

Upload large batches without splitting every file by hand; the run continues in the background.

Reports you can send Export HTML, Excel, CSV, and white label reports

Share clear results with clients, vendors, or internal QA without rebuilding spreadsheets.

Built for backlink work Guest posts, publisher URLs, directories, and placements

See which backlink URLs are indexed by Google and which ones still need follow-up.

🔎 URL and backlink index checks
📈 Keyword rankings by region
⏱️ Scheduled checks and auto reports
📊 HTML, Excel, and branded exports
🌐 Web · Windows · Telegram
WIN
The desktop app uses the same account, balance, and license Create an account first, then work in the browser, Windows app, or Telegram for recurring checks and daily SEO workflows.
SEO workspace

One workspace for index checks, rankings, and reports

Start with index checks, then add keyword tracking in the same account instead of moving between different services and manual spreadsheets.

Live project snapshot clinic-site.com · Google
Current run Top 100 · New York · 126 keywords
Already visible +14 in Top 10 · 5 drops
Next step Telegram and email report
Run history Scheduled checks Keyword changes Branded export
01 · Indexing URLs, website pages, backlinks, publisher pages

Bulk checks, clear status per URL, and ready-to-use lists of non-indexed URLs without manual cleanup.

02 · Rank tracking Keywords, regions, schedules, and position changes

Domain projects, Top 10 / 50 / 100, scheduled runs, date-to-date comparison, gains, drops, and client-ready HTML reports.

100,000 URLs in one bulk run
Top 100 ranking depth for keyword checks
1 balance for index checks and rankings
60-second product walkthrough

One dashboard for index checks, rankings, and SEO reporting

See the exact flow before you sign up: start with a URL run, review the result, and export a report without rebuilding anything manually.

1 Add URLs or keywords

Paste URL lists for index checks or build a keyword set for a domain project.

2 Choose engine, region, and depth

Google or Yandex, Top 10 / 50 / 100, plus a clear cost preview before the run.

3 Get a clear result

URL status, keyword positions, position changes, run history, and HTML / Excel export in one place.

Start the run Paste your URLs, choose Google or Yandex, and start the check in one screen.
See the result immediately You get the summary for the whole run and the status of every URL.
Download a client-ready HTML report The final result can be downloaded and forwarded without manual cleanup.
100,000 URLs in one run
2 engines: Google and Yandex
20 trial checks after registration
Updated product scope

More than an index checker

The product now covers both “is this URL indexed?” and the recurring job of tracking keyword visibility without adding a separate rank tracker next to it.

  • One account and one balance: index checks and keyword rankings live in one working environment.
  • Rank tracking becomes available after license purchase: start with trial URL checks, then move into full domain monitoring.
  • Useful for real SEO work: website pages, publisher URLs, placements, backlinks, and regional keyword tracking.
  • Reports are ready right away: HTML, Excel, and branded exports can be sent to a client or team without manual rebuilds.

How access works

Start with 20 URL checks, then buy the license only if you want the full setup with rankings and run history.

1

Use the 20 trial URL checks

Create a free account and test the service on your own URLs. That gives you a quick read on the interface, exports, and overall usability.

2

Buy the Pro License to add rankings

The $69 one-time license opens rank tracking by domain and keyword set, plus 10,000 included checks on the balance.

3

Top up and scale your checks

After that you simply top up checks when needed. The dashboard always shows the exact cost before you start a run, and the Windows app plus Telegram help with daily routine work.

One workspace for index checks, rankings, and reports

Tasks that usually require several SEO tools can now be managed in one account

🔎

Bulk index checks

Website pages, backlinks, publisher URLs, placements, and large client exports without manual splitting.

📈

Keyword rankings

Domain projects, regions, Top 10 / 50 / 100 depth, run history, and clear position changes between dates.

📊

White label and exports

HTML, Excel, and branded exports ready to share with clients, teammates, or vendors.

🌐

Web, Windows, and Telegram

The same account, history, and balance across the browser, Windows app, and Telegram bot.

🔍

Google and Yandex

Index checks and rankings for both search engines without building extra infrastructure around the product.

💳

No forced subscription

Trial first, license when ready, then top up balance as needed. Purchased checks do not expire.

What you can monitor now

Not only URL status, but also keyword movement, client reporting, and repeat runs by date

Site indexing and backlinks

New pages, release URLs, guest posts, publisher pages, directories, submissions, and placements that should be indexed.

Keyword rankings by region

Build domain projects, define keyword sets, and track gains, drops, and new keywords entering the Top 10.

Client snapshots and repeat runs

Keep history, reopen older runs, export HTML / Excel / CSV, and show progress by date without rebuilding reports manually.

Rank tracking is part of the same product, not a separate add-on

After license purchase, you can track a domain by keywords, regions, and run dates in the same account you already use for URL index checks, then schedule recurring reports. Rankings are collected from live organic Google and Yandex SERPs: Mobile by default, Desktop when needed.

Rank Tracking

Create a domain project, upload keywords, get a clear ranking snapshot

The service shows average position, visibility, found URLs, changes versus the previous run, and date-by-date history. That works well for both in-house SEO and agency reporting.

1 Domain project

One project = one site, with its own keyword set, default engine, default region, and Mobile/Desktop mode.

2 Run at the depth you need

Google or Yandex, selected region, Mobile or Desktop, Top 10 / 50 / 100, and transparent cost preview before launch.

3 History, schedules, and export

Review gains and drops by date, enable scheduled checks, then deliver HTML and CSV to your client or team.

Interface preview clinic-site.com · Google
New York Mobile Top 100 126 keywords
Average position #18.4 +6 vs previous run
New in Top 10 14 best weekly gain
Keywords dropping 5 needs URL review
No change 24 stable cluster
Keyword Now Before Change Ranking URL
alcohol treatment 7 11 +4 /services/alcohol-treatment
alcohol treatment nyc 16 28 +12 /nyc/alcohol-treatment
detox support 43 79 +36 /services/detox-support
home visit specialist 31 24 -7 /services/home-visit
Important: rank tracking becomes available after license purchase. Index checks and keyword rankings use the same balance, and the exact cost is always shown in the dashboard before a run. You can launch checks manually or on a schedule.
What the report shows

Growth, drops, and history are readable in under a minute

Average position #18.4

+6 spots vs the previous run

New in Top 10 14
Keywords dropping 5
No change 24
New ranking URLs 9
Top 10
31%
11-50
43%
51-100
18%
History by dates Run matrix
Keyword 12 Mar 19 Mar 26 Mar
alcohol treatment 18 11 7
alcohol treatment nyc 54 28 16
detox support 79 43
HTML report for clients CSV for the team Date-by-date history Per-keyword changes
This kind of view answers three questions at once: what grew, what dropped, and what you can send to the client without manual decoding.

Who it is for

For teams that need more than a single yes/no URL answer and want a clearer picture of SEO execution

SEO specialists

Check site pages, monitor keyword drops, and quickly spot what should be reindexed or strengthened.

Link builders

See whether guest posts, directories, submissions, and placements actually reached the index without maintaining a separate toolset.

Agencies

Get client-ready branded exports, run history, and a clearer domain-level picture without rebuilding reports in spreadsheets.

In-house teams

Recheck URLs after releases, migrations, and large content updates, then monitor how those changes affect rankings.

What you get after each run

Not just raw data, but a structured result you can use for decisions and reporting right away

Status for URLs and keywords

You see what is indexed, what is missing, which URL actually ranks, and where the drop started.

📈

History and changes by date

Compare the current snapshot with the previous run and immediately see gains, drops, and new keywords entering the Top 10.

📁

White label HTML and Excel reports

Add your agency name, website name, and logo so the report looks client-ready right away.

🔁

Repeatable process

One account, one history, and one balance for recurring SEO work without jumping between different tools.

Why it works better in one service

The real benefit is more than faster checks. Your SEO work no longer has to be split across multiple tools.

❌ Fragmented stack

  • One service for indexing, another for rankings
  • Manual stitching of reports and spreadsheets
  • Run history split across different tools
  • Constant “which snapshot is current?” confusion
  • Time lost on context-switching instead of SEO decisions

✅ With IndexChecker Pro

  • URL index checks and keyword rankings in one dashboard
  • Unified balance with exact cost shown before launch
  • Date-based history, position changes, and client exports
  • Web, Windows, and Telegram under one account
  • Pay for the volume you need without a forced subscription

What early clients say

Real customer outcomes, not just landing-page claims.

Evgeny A., SEO specialist
Evgeny A. SEO specialist
Bulk URL checks Indexing diagnostics

“The software is very fast. I used to rely on a one-thread custom checker and had to slow everything down to avoid blocks. Now each run immediately shows what works, what does not, and what should be reindexed or strengthened with links.”

  • He now sends only NOT INDEXED pages for reindexing instead of wasting limits on the full URL list.
  • He quickly discovered that two third-party indexing services were draining budget without producing real results.
  • A bulk run exposed the real technical issue: an AI bot filter on the site was blocking Google bots.
  • After disabling the filter and reindexing only the affected URLs, pages started coming back into search results.
Key outcome: IndexChecker Pro helped him discover that about 30% of the site had fallen out of the index because Google bots were being filtered, so he could fix the root cause instead of guessing.
Dmitry, freelance link builder
Dmitry Freelance link builder
Guest posts Backlink checks

“I uploaded a list of URLs, chose Google or Yandex, and got a ready-made report. No proxies, no parser setup, and no blocks.”

4.9 rating 3732 orders 65% repeat orders
Kwork profile →
  • It solved an ongoing pain point around checking guest posts, publisher pages, and backlinks.
  • There is no longer a need to deal with manual checks, proxy pools, or scrapers that often hit blocks.
  • He can load anything from small batches to large URL lists and still get a clear report at the end.
Verified profile: top-rated freelancer on Kwork with 1928 reviews, 98% successfully delivered orders, and 97% delivered on time.
Anna Kiseleva, founder of KLC SEO agency
Anna Kiseleva Founder, KLC SEO agency
60k URLs Agency process

“Need to check 60,000 URLs for index status without manually splitting the file into small batches? Here I uploaded the full list and received a ready report when the run finished.”

Agency Telegram →
  • The full report was generated for the entire batch without manually splitting the list into small files.
  • She immediately got two clear non-indexed lists for Google and Yandex instead of cleaning the data by hand.
  • The cost stayed predictable even on a very large batch, without the stability problems many tools show at scale.
Key outcome: she processed 60,000 URLs and turned a massive batch into ready-to-use lists for two search engines without splitting the workload into pieces.
Profile: founder of KLC SEO agency covering WordPress development, full-service SEO, and GEO optimization.

Simple pricing, no subscription

Start with trial URL checks, open the full setup with a one-time license, then top up balance only when volume grows.

Every new user gets 20 trial URL checks to test the service on real data. When you are ready for rank tracking, schedules, and run history, buy the Pro License for $69 one-time. It includes 10,000 checks, and after that you top up only when your workload grows. Purchased checks do not expire, and the Payment Procedure and Refund Policy are always visible before purchase.
1. Trial to evaluate the service

Test the service on your own URLs and see if the interface, exports, and overall process fit your team.

2. License adds rankings

After license purchase you get permanent access and can track domains by keyword sets, regions, and dates manually or on a schedule.

3. One balance for both jobs

Index checks and rank tracking share the same balance, and the dashboard always shows the exact cost before launch.

URL index checks 1 URL = 1 check
Google rankings Top 10 1 keyword = 1 check
Google rankings Top 50 1 keyword = 3 checks
Google rankings Top 100 1 keyword = 7 checks
Yandex rankings 1 keyword = 1 check
So the same balance powers both indexing and rank tracking, including recurring checks, while the dashboard always shows the exact cost before you launch a run.

Credit Packages

Use them for both indexing and rank tracking after you use the trial and included checks

Basic

$39
10,000 checks
$0.0039 per check
Create account to buy

Optimal

$159
60,000 checks
~$0.0027 per check
Create account to buy

Enterprise

$329
135,000 checks
~$0.0024 per check
Create account to buy
Large runs without surprises

Yes, you can run really large URL batches

The per-run limit is large, but completion time depends on search API limits and current workload. We do not promise instant results for huge lists, but you can run large volumes in one interface and still get a clean report at the end.

Up to 100,000 URLs in one run without manually splitting everything into tiny batches
Honest speed the larger the list, the longer it takes because of API limits and workload
One account work through web, the Windows app, and the Telegram bot

Why it works well for daily SEO work

The value becomes clear after a few real SEO cycles, not just after the first click

No subscription

You pay for access and checks, not for an ongoing monthly fee.

One balance for URLs and rankings

You do not need separate balances for different tasks or repeated checks of what is left where.

Balance does not expire

Purchased checks stay on your account until you actually need them.

Telegram support

If something is unclear, you can message us and get help quickly without long support threads.

Start with 20 URL checks on your own list first, then decide when to add rankings and move into a more complete setup.

Create free account →

Helpful pages for specific SEO tasks

If you want to go deeper into individual tasks, these pages cover the most practical use cases.

Partner program

We onboard partners manually for now. The program fits SEO creators, educators, agencies, and communities that can bring relevant traffic and want a clear payout model.

30% on licenses

Partners earn 30% of paid license orders and 10% from check packages while the attribution window is active.

60 or 90-day attribution

Standard partners get 60 days. Selected high-impact creators and larger partners can get 90 days.

Transparent tracking

The dashboard shows clicks, signups, paid customers, sales, commissions, and payout requests.

We are onboarding a limited number of partners manually. The full structure, rules, and payout process are explained on a separate page.

Frequently Asked Questions

What do I get for free after signup?

Every new account receives 20 trial URL checks. That is enough to test the service on your own URLs before buying a license.

Is rank tracking available right after signup?

No. Rank tracking becomes available after license purchase. The trial is there to help you test the service on real URLs and decide whether it fits your process.

How are checks spent on keyword rankings?

Index checks and keyword rankings use the same balance, but the cost depends on the search engine and depth. The key point is that the exact cost is always shown before launch.

Can I track rankings by region?

Yes. In rank tracking you can select the region for a run and manage the project for a specific market rather than relying on a generic result.

Can I schedule checks and reports?

Yes. After license purchase you can set up daily or periodic rank checks and receive the finished reports in Telegram and by email.

Is this useful for backlinks and publisher page checks?

Yes. It is useful for guest posts, publisher URLs, directories, submissions, placements, and other backlink-related checks.

Do I need proxies or API keys?

No. Requests go through our servers, so you do not need to build and maintain your own proxy or scraping setup.

How many URLs can I check in one run?

Up to 100,000 URLs in one run. Large lists take longer because completion time depends on search API limits and current workload.

Can I send the result to a client or a team member?

Yes. After each run you can export HTML, Excel, or CSV and forward the result right away. Indexing reports also support a white label mode.

Is there support if I need help?

Yes. You can contact us in Telegram and quickly resolve questions about checks, access, or runs.

Start with URLs, then add rankings

Create an account, get 20 trial URL checks, and see how IndexChecker Pro can become your day-to-day system for index checks, rank tracking, and reports.

Create account and start free →
Create free account